What does fire damage clean up involve?

Fire damage clean up in Cincinnati involves a multi-step process. Licensed pros first secure the property and assess the damage. They then remove soot and smoke residue using specialized cleaning agents and equipment. Odor removal is also a crucial step, often employing air scrubbers and ozone treatments. The goal is to restore your home to a safe and clean condition. It's a thorough process.

How long does water fire damage restoration take?

The timeline for water fire damage restoration in Cincinnati varies based on the extent of the fire and water damage. Minor incidents might be resolved in a few days. However, significant structural damage or extensive water saturation can extend the process to several weeks or even months. Licensed professionals will provide a more accurate estimate after their initial assessment. They work diligently to speed up the process.

How is smoke damage cleaned up after a fire?

Smoke damage clean up in Cincinnati involves specialized techniques and products. Licensed pros use industrial-grade cleaning solutions to remove soot from surfaces. They also employ air scrubbers and ozone generators to neutralize lingering odors and microscopic smoke particles. Deep cleaning and proper ventilation are key to ensuring all smoke residue is eliminated. This restores a healthy indoor environment.
